The size of Canning Vale is approximately 25.4 square kilometres. It has 71 parks covering nearly 17.1% of total area. The population of Canning Vale in 2016 was 33059 people. By 2021 the population was 34504 showing a population growth of 4.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Canning Vale is 40-49 years. Households in Canning Vale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Canning Vale work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 79.30% of the homes in Canning Vale were owner-occupied compared with 81.00% in 2016.
